Hi All,



I have been looking for the description of the "universal" thread on a chimney/drain rod?



I guess it's about 18mm diameter with a 3 mm pitch, but would like to know exactly. I know it not standard metric whitworth UNF etc. Does anyone know where I may get a tap+die for this thread?



I have a mortar problem in a chinmey and have a "hammer" but need to thread it for the rods.



I've look everywhere without success.

It doesn't seem to match anything standard. Here's some threads from 15mm to 20mm:

Type Size Dia" TPI Dia mm Pitch mm

MF 15 0.591 25.40 15 1 UNEF 5/8 0.625 24 15.88 1.06 UNF 5/8 0.625 18 15.88 1.41 BSF 5/8 0.625 14 15.88 1.81 BSW 5/8 0.625 11 15.88 2.31 UNC 5/8 0.625 11 15.88 2.31 MF 16 0.630 16.93 16 1.5 M 16 0.630 12.70 16 2 MF 17 0.669 25.40 17 1 UNEF 11/16 0.6875 24 17.46 1.06 BSF 11/16 0.6875 14 17.46 1.81 BSW 11/16 0.6875 11 17.46 2.31 MF 18 0.709 16.93 18 1.5 M 18 0.709 10.16 18 2.5 UNEF 3/4 0.75 20 19.05 1.27 UNF 3/4 0.75 16 19.05 1.59 BSF 3/4 0.75 12 19.05 2.12 BSW 3/4 0.75 10 19.05 2.54 UNC 3/4 0.75 10 19.05 2.54 MF 20 0.787 25.40 20 1 MF 20 0.787 16.93 20 1.5 M 20 0.787 10.16 20 2.5 UNEF 13/16 0.8125 20 20.64 1.27 BSW 13/16 0.8125 10 20.64 2.54

Why not sacrifice a rod and convert it to a hammer, either temporarily or permanently.
